The purpose of Joint Bearings in Humanoid robotic Articulation
Joint bearings in humanoid robots allow motion by facilitating sleek rotation and articulation during the robot's multi-axis joints including shoulders, elbows, hips, and knees. Bearings lower friction in between transferring elements, making certain productive Vitality transfer even though reducing don after a while. outside of humanoid robots, these bearings also locate considerable software in robotic pet dogs (quadruped robots), wherever they make certain substantial-precision movement in Main joints like hips, legs, and knees. Their compact style and skill to handle complicated multi-directional hundreds enable humanoid robots to imitate human movement fluidly when retaining structural stability. Furthermore, bearings enable maintain high-frequency actions and provide flexibility, generating them special bearings indispensable for dynamic things to do like going for walks, working, or climbing stairs.
content criteria for sturdiness and general performance
The efficiency of joint bearings in humanoid robots is dependent appreciably on the material Houses employed in their development. The resources should combine superior precision, longevity, and lightweight characteristics to boost the bearing's lifespan and efficiency. generally, robotic-particular bearings like cross roller bearings, harmonic reducer bearings, and RV reducer bearings are created making use of Highly developed alloys and composites. These materials give superior rigidity to resist Recurrent shocks and decrease the operational load within the robotic's electrical power system. By striking an ideal stability among light-weight development and the chance to handle substantial axial and radial hundreds, the elements of Particular bearings be certain extensive-expression trustworthiness in robotic reducer mechanisms. Integration of Bearings in Multi-Axis Joints
Among the most essential facets of producing humanoid robots is definitely the powerful integration of joint bearings of their design and style. Multi-axis joints in humanoid robots require bearings which will support put together axial, radial, and minute masses seamlessly. For illustration, bearings designed for harmonic reducers feature a unique configuration exactly where cylindrical rollers are arranged within an orthogonal pattern, maximizing load-carrying potential although protecting compactness. Cross roller bearings with their composite load capabilities are often Employed in key movement components like arms, legs, and waists. In addition, the precision alignment of bearings makes certain that the robotic executes its tasks accurately without having misalignment or looseness with time. Additionally, bearings engineered for robotic apps must accommodate the constraints of tight spaces although providing Excellent rotational accuracy. This thorough integration not merely improves general performance but will also lowers Vitality usage, prolonging the robotic's operational period of time.
Maintenance tactics for very long-phrase trustworthiness
though The mixing and substance Homes of joint bearings are very important, regular servicing makes sure their very long-phrase performance and dependability in humanoid robots. frequent inspection for use, right lubrication, and cleaning of bearings is important in retaining ideal overall performance. working with significant-excellent lubricants decreases friction and stops damage attributable to debris or superior-frequency actions. Additionally, Recurrent monitoring on the bearing's alignment allows in figuring out early indications of misalignment or uneven stress, blocking far more considerable failures. Some advanced joint bearings now feature created-in sensors that monitor temperature, vibration, and rotational velocity, supplying genuine-time diagnostics. This predictive servicing capability is instrumental in extending the lifespan of bearings and minimizing downtime.
